Eagles Set To Acquire Pro Bowl Left Tackle

According to multiple reports, the Philadelphia Eagles have worked out an agreement to acquire Buffalo Bills left tackle Jason Peters.

The Bills will receive a first-round pick (the 28th selection in the round), a fourth-rounder in next weekend’s draft and an undisclosed pick in 2010 from the Eagles.

Last year the two-time Pro-Bowl tackle held out of training camp and wants to be one of the highest-paid players at his position which could coast the Eagles as much as $11 million a year.

Peters was an undrafted tight end out of Arkansas. The Bills turned him into one of the best left tackles in the NFL. He is signed through 2010 and can then become a free agent but would most likely have to agree to an extension before he becomes an Eagle.
